## Changelog — Relevance Defaults Updated (Glimmerfind 4.2)

The default ranking weights in Glimmerfind changed in this release. Title matches now carry more weight than body matches, recency decay was shortened from 90 to 30 days, and synonym expansion is on by default. Support team: customers may report that older documents rank lower — this is expected, not a bug. Tenants can override any of these per index, and overrides set before 4.2 are preserved. The new defaults shipped with this release appear below.

config for bajeg-kadug:
holix:
  log_level: warn
  metrics_host: metrics.holix.tolvaqsys.internal
  pool_size: 8

Q3 Planning Note — Drossel Licensing Dispute

Quick update before planning locks: the dispute with Kestrane Labs over the Drossel toolkit license is dragging on. We've budgeted a contingency in case arbitration goes the full quarter, and Priya's team is prepping a fallback build that strips the contested modules. Heads of department should hold off on any roadmap promises tied to Drossel features. One more thing before you file this away — read the note below carefully.

management briefing: Only 33 of the 205 pilot accounts renewed Kasath, so a churn review is set for October 17. Weniusek Logistics is in early talks to buy Holethax Freight for about $345.6 million.

# QueueScale Autoscaler — Limits & Quotas

The Fenholt QueueScale service scales workers on queue depth, not CPU. Support cannot override per-tenant caps; escalate to platform. Scale-up is capped per interval to protect the Larkspur broker. Scale-down waits for a cooldown to avoid flapping. Defaults apply unless a tenant override exists. Current tuning constants are listed below.

constants for bagag-bawef:
RATE_LIMITS = {
    "quenix": 1,
    "oliath": 2,
}